Composting
What to Compost
As a general rule of thumb, anything that once was alive can be composted.
Kitchen Compost
- Food scraps (excluding meat, bones, and fatty foods such as cheese, salad dressing, and oils)
- Egg shells
- Nut shells
- Coffee grounds
Yard or Garden Compost
- Leaves
- Grass clippings
- Yard trimmings such as flowers, plants, weeds, etc.
- Woody yard waste such as tree branches, sawdust, etc.
- Shredded newspaper
- Ashes
- Manure
- Hay or straw
